Ivory Coast vs Cameroon: line-up, stats and preview


Preview of Ivory Coast against Cameroon

Two of the continent’s football heavyweights face off in Group F of the Africa Cup of Nations at the Stade de Marrakech, knowing that victory would all but guarantee a place in the round of 16.

Both teams recorded victories on the opening day, with tournament holders Ivory Coast beating Mozambique 1-0 thanks to Manchester United’s Amad Diallo, while Cameroon beat Gabon by the same scoreline.

Recent results between the two teams appear to favor the Elephants, who have lost just one of the last five meetings during a run dating back to November 2014.

However, the Indomitable Lions – led by David Pagou, who took charge on the eve of the tournament – are hoping to put in a strong showing in Morocco, after failing to qualify for next summer’s World Cup in the United States, Mexico and Canada.

Team news for Ivory Coast vs Cameroon

Ivory Coast and Cameroon emerged from their first match of the tournament unscathed. With no further injuries, Emerse Fae may opt to stick with goalscorer Diallo and former Crystal Palace star Wilfried Zaha in attack.

Oumar Diakité could come into the fold from the start, while Willy Boly and Evann Guessand, both of whom remained on the bench against Mozambique, will also hope to feature among the best.

Diallo’s Manchester United teammate Bryan Mbeumo will aim to make a mark for Cameroon this campaign, while Brighton’s Carlos Baleba is also expected to keep his place in the team.

Statistics for Ivory Coast vs Cameroon

  • In their previous 13 meetings across all competitions, Cameroon have won six while Ivory Coast have won five.
  • Ivory Coast are aiming to become the first nation since Egypt in 2010 to successfully defend their AFCON title, with Sunday’s match widely seen as the toughest remaining test of Group F.
  • Ivory Coast has three CAN titles to its name, while Cameroon’s five titles make it the second most successful nation in the competition’s history.
